Course Structure and Modules
The 36-month program is divided into three stages: the Foundation Year, Year 1, and Year 2. Each stage builds on the previous one, ensuring a progressive learning experience. Below is a breakdown of the key modules:
Stage
Modules
Description
Foundation Year
Introduction to Health and Social Care, Academic Skills, Social Policy Basics
Provides foundational knowledge and skills for the main program.
Year 1
Public Health Principles, Mental Health Awareness, Care Management
